Good home wanted
Hello all, the time has come to reduce my fleet of cars, so I have decided to sell the four type 44 cars that I have, they all need good homes. First up is this 1989 200 quattro avant. This is the car that I won the local pub Le Mans charity challenge in last year, so yes Audi won Le Mans twice last year. Zermatt silver with the usual half grey leather interior with electric seats etc etc. the body is pretty good, I repainted the N/S quarter, though there is some rot in the A pillars and some microblistering on the bonnet. It is sat on the later 8 spoke wheels (much nicer than aeros IMO). The odometer shows 222,000 which is about right, I have some service history. She passed an MOT last Friday so has 12 months ticket, the only immediate work needed is to replace the weeping rack (no surprises there). I replaced the pulley damper and the cam belt in May last year so no issues there. The air con is broke, as is the drivers window. I glued the roof lining back in, but the sunroof panel would benefit from some attention. The number plate A200 AV (a 200 avant) is included in the sale but I've already been offered £500 quid for it so no silly offers.

In addition to the 200 quattro avant I have a platinum silver 1989 200 quattro saloon, half leather blue interior. Not been run for a couple of years, I need to sort an oil cooler leak and get her MOT'ed. Same problem as the avant weeping steering rack, but otherwise I think last time I used it everything worked OK, except the air con which needs regassing.
Has a two piece manifold, fitted by me at 140,000 total mileage is approx 250,000 but still runs well. Huge history file I bought this car twice the second time in part ex for a V8 Third up is an Audi 100 turbo avant on a 1991 registration, came to me some years back, one previous owner from new again it has a two piece manifold, refitted by me when the car arrived as it was blowing. Full black leather interior the car had a new 3 speed auto gearbox at 90,000ish, quite tidy but both front wings are dented and would need attention to look smart. handbrake is US so I'd need to sort the rear callipers for and MOT but otherwise not a bad motor (the steering rack doesn't leak!) Lastly 1991 100 quattro avant in Pearl White with matching wheels and new hub caps which I bought just before the electrics to the fuel pump failed. Went quite nicely before that, I can force feed her electricity to get her going but the air con, internal fan, electric windows are faulty. Cloth interior with heated seats, well equiped motor but will need some effort to make her nice again, and I simply don't have the time to take on all the above. Which is why I'd like to get them sorted one at a time and moved them on to new homes. Roger Galvin Technical Secretary, qOC quattro workshop |
